I visited this facility

I toured Brookdale LaCrosse. There weren't many people there. I would recommend taking my grandmother there. When I first drove up, I saw a woman on the sidewalk pushing a gentleman in his wheelchair. They were outside and it wasn't just a bunch of people sitting around doing nothing. When I walked up to the building, there were a few people outside and the weather was beautiful. There wasn't a lot going on, but it was also a weekend. It was very clean. When the lady was walking around telling me about it, it seemed like they offered a lot of activities. They had a beauty salon on site, and she was telling me about the different things that they do for and with the residents. Inside, there was a woman who I would imagine was some kind of a nurse or something, walking and talking with one of the residents. A few people were sitting outside in the sun, enjoying the weather, in a little seated area with a bunch of flowers and plants and a few chairs. It's just very well taken care of. I saw a few different rooms. Some were smaller, and some that were a little bigger. Some people might consider the smaller one's kind of cramped. I know that my grandma, where she is at home right now, all she does is sit just in her den. She has a nice big condo at home, but she doesn't leave the little den because that's all that she needs. All that she wants is just that one little room. So, the smaller room for some people is fine. But they have different sizes of rooms, so people have their own choice as to what size room they want, which also coincides with different prices. I saw the gathering rooms, the sitting room, the laundry room, and the kitchen. I also saw the outside sitting areas, the family gathering areas where people could reserve dining areas for families to gather for birthdays, and there were several sitting TV areas.

I visited this facility

We did a tour Brookdale La Crosse, and we determined that he wasn't in need of assisted living just yet. So, we said no to them, but they were really accommodating. She answered questions too; it's just I was asking different questions at that time. This one was clean, and it was well designed. Everything was one level. There were no elevators; there was no second floor. Not that elevators are bad or anything, but it's just that my dad can't climb steps very well, and there were no steps anywhere. From the moment you walk in the door, to the moment you walk in your room, there were no steps. It's designed well. The staff was accommodating and answered questions; she gave me an hour tour. I wasn't expecting that between my questions and her answers, and just showing me different rooms. She showed me one, it was independent living, and then one room was memory care, and one room was something else, so they had a lot to offer. Their prices were a little high, but that's not worth giving them a bad review. I just think it was a little high. I have no recollection of smell, which probably is a good thing, and cleanliness I give it a five. I could tell they cared when we went through the tour. The gal who was giving me the tour knew people's first name and said hi to them. We saw a lot of the residents were out and about, doing therapy type things, but she knew the names, and she was saying hi, and everyone was happy.

I am a friend or relative of a resident

Brookdale La Crosse (formerly Sterling House of LaCrosse) was able to fit my father's needs. He wanted to bring his dog, so that was a big reason we chose this place, plus it's in the area he is familiar with. So far, so good. It's like a campus with different buildings connected. It's very pretty. Everything's on one level. His particular apartment is an efficiency with a bedroom, little office area, and bathroom. The staff is positive and knowledgeable. He loves the food. They have the ability to do portion control. They do bingo, different themed classes, teaching on certain different topics, movie nights, visiting entertainment like local people who come in with a guitar or play the piano, or kids in the area that come and sing or play different games with them. They go on outings, like to a store, restaurant, or a movie, and you can choose to go on those outings or not. We were really pleased about them accepting the dog. That was a really big deal. The location is good, too. It's such a huge change to go to a place like that; to be able to keep the familiarity of a pet was a really big deal.

I visited this facility

I didn't like Sterling House at all. It was extremely expensive compared to others and that part that they said was assisted living actually was more nursing-home-like. I wasn't impressed at all. In terms of accommodations, they weren’t apartments. All it is is a bed and a bathroom. They don't even have little sitting area or small kitchenette or anything. That too gave it more of the feel of a nursing home. When I went there, a lot of the tenants were out in their wheelchairs and you don't see that in ALF generally, that's more nursing home. The facility looked clean and nice but I just didn't like the feel of it at all. It was not a good fit for my mom.
